Course Details
• Pediatric Assessment and Evaluation: Understanding the fundamentals of pediatric assessment, including medical history, physical examination, and diagnostic tests. Emphasis on evidence-based evaluation techniques and tools.
• Pediatric Therapy Techniques: Comprehensive review of the latest pediatric therapy techniques, including manual therapy, soft tissue mobilization, and therapeutic exercises.
• Pediatric Rehabilitation Strategies: Exploration of rehabilitation strategies tailored to pediatric patients, including activity analysis, task modification, and graded exposure.
• Pediatric Neurology and Neurorehabilitation: Examination of the neurological system in pediatric patients and the role of therapy in promoting neurological development and addressing neurological disorders.
• Pediatric Orthopedics and Musculoskeletal Disorders: Comprehensive review of musculoskeletal disorders in children, including common injuries, deformities, and genetic conditions.
• Pediatric Pain Management: Exploration of evidence-based pain management strategies for pediatric patients, including pharmacological and non-pharmacological interventions.
• Pediatric Communication and Behavior Management: Emphasis on effective communication strategies and behavior management techniques for pediatric patients and their families.
• Pediatric Research and Evidence-Based Practice: Exploration of the latest pediatric research and evidence-based practice, including best practices for pediatric therapy and current trends in the field.
• Pediatric Ethics and Legal Considerations: Overview of ethical and legal considerations relevant to pediatric therapy, including patient confidentiality, informed consent, and cultural competence.
